About the MomsRising organizations:
MomsRising Together is a 501(c)(4) virtual organization with staff working around the country. MomsRising Education Fund is its affiliated 501(c)(3) public charity. Our core team of paid staff and volunteers work collaboratively to develop our strategies and campaigns. As virtual organizations, we use conference calls, IM, and email extensively to communicate, to create, and to care for each other. Our team enjoys a results-oriented work environment where the challenges and joys of balancing work, family, and personal time are understood.
